Understanding the Core Gameplay Mechanics

At its heart, the game revolves around precise timing and quick reflexes. Players control the chicken, typically using tap controls on mobile devices or keyboard controls on a computer. The chicken attempts to move forward, one small step at a time, across a seemingly endless highway teeming with traffic. The objective is to reach the other side of the road without colliding with any vehicles. The intensity ramps up as the speed of the cars increases and new obstacles are introduced, such as trucks, buses, and even moving barriers. Successfully navigating these hazards requires careful observation and a delicate touch.

The Importance of Pattern Recognition

While the game appears random at first glance, observant players will quickly notice certain patterns in the traffic flow. Recognizing these patterns is crucial for success. For example, identifying gaps between cars, predicting the speed of oncoming vehicles, and anticipating the movements of larger trucks can significantly improve a player’s chances of reaching the other side. Mastering pattern recognition transforms the game from a luck-based challenge into a strategic exercise in timing and spatial awareness. This skill is developed over time through repeated play and focused observation of the game's dynamics.

Strategies for Prolonged Survival in chickenroad

Beyond recognizing traffic patterns, several strategies can significantly extend a player’s run. One key technique is to focus on the gaps between vehicles rather than fixating on the cars themselves. This allows players to react more quickly to changing conditions and to identify potential opportunities for advancement. Another helpful tip is to anticipate the movements of vehicles based on their position on the screen. Cars closer to the edge of the screen are likely to enter the playable area soon, requiring immediate attention. Additionally, utilizing the “pause” feature (if available) can provide a brief moment to assess the situation and plan the next move.

Optimizing Tap Timing and Rhythm

The timing of each tap is critical. Tapping too quickly can cause the chicken to move forward impulsively, potentially leading to a collision. Tapping too slowly can result in missed opportunities and an inability to outpace the oncoming traffic. Finding a consistent rhythm and synchronizing taps with the flow of the road are essential for maintaining control and maximizing survival time. Practice and experimentation are vital for honing this skill and developing a natural feel for the game’s timing mechanics. Variations and Iterations of the "Cross the Road" Concept

The core concept of navigating an obstacle-filled path has spawned countless variations and iterations over the years. From the original arcade game "Frogger" to modern mobile titles, the principle remains remarkably consistent: guide a character across a dangerous environment, avoiding collisions with moving objects. While the specific mechanics and visual aesthetics may differ, the underlying gameplay loop remains inherently engaging. The enduring popularity of this design demonstrates its timeless appeal.
